Honour a truly exceptional life with our EXCEPTIONAL LIFE WREATH from Flowers Lee in Lee. This elegant funeral wreath combines blue sprayed chrysanthemums, classic roses, exotic dendrobium orchids and delicate gypsophila, creating a serene tribute that beautifully expresses admiration, love and remembrance. The cool blue and white tones offer a sense of peace and comfort, making it a thoughtful choice for funerals, memorials or graveside services. Handcrafted by our experienced local florists, each wreath is carefully arranged to ensure balance, fullness and long-lasting freshness. Available in three sizes - Original (30 cm), Deluxe (36 cm) and Grand (41 cm) - you can choose the perfect size to reflect your sentiments, with the Deluxe size shown. We use premium stems and follow a careful substitution policy to maintain style, colour and quality if certain flowers are out of season. Roses may arrive with natural guard petals to protect the inner blooms during delivery; simply remove them for a flawless finish.
